Original text and translations

English.png English text

1.

We three kings of Orient are;
Bearing gifts we traverse afar,
Field and fountain, moor and mountain,
Following yonder star.

Refrain:

O star of wonder, star of light,
Star with royal beauty bright,
Westward leading, still proceeding,
Guide us to thy perfect light.

2.

Born a King on Bethlehem's plain
Gold I bring to crown Him again,
King forever, ceasing never,
Over us all to reign.

Refrain

3.

Frankincense to offer have I;
Incense owns a Deity nigh;
Prayer and praising, voices raising,
Worshipping God on high.

Refrain

4.

Myrrh is mine, its bitter perfume
Breathes a life of gathering gloom;
Sorrowing, sighing, bleeding, dying,
Sealed in the stone cold tomb.

Refrain

5.

Glorious now behold Him arise;
King and God and sacrifice;
Alleluia, Alleluia,
Sounds through the earth and skies.

Refrain


Italian.png Italian translation

1.

Noi i tre Re magi siam;
e viaggiando doni portiamo,
campi e fonti, deserti e monti,
quella stella seguiam.

Ritornello:

O scintilla, luce che brilla,
stella che bellezza stilla,
Verso Occidente porti la gente,
guidaci a te, splendente.

2.

A Betlemme nasce un Re,
corona d'oro offro a te,
Re per sempre, nullatenente,
su tutti regnerai.

Ritornello

3.

Ecco, incenso, porto a te,
un'essenza degna di Re;
lode, prece intona la voce,
adora Dio nel ciel.

Ritornello

4.

Mia la mirra, acre sentor,
già io avverto la tua Passion;
dolore forte, sangue, morte,
sepolcro la tua sorte.

Ritornello

5.

Nella gloria risorgerà,
Re e Dio, trionferà;
Alleluia, Alleluia,
pel mondo suonerà.

Ritornello
